Shenzhen Becomes China’s Largest Industrial City as Shanghai Declines

For many years, China’s top three industrial cities were Shanghai, Shenzhen, and Suzhou, in that order. However, as Shanghai implemented Beijing’s draconian zero-COVID policy last year, the city’s GDP by industry fell, and Shenzhen overtook Shanghai to become the No. 1 industrial city in China. Statistics on China’s Amazing Population Density

According to Chinese public data, some 21 cities in China now have a population density of more than 1,000 people per square kilometer (0.386 square miles). Six cities are in Guangdong Province.
